Tacking into the Wind

In this episode, Kira and Damar attempt to steal a Breen energy weapon for the rebellion, while the Klingon chancellor Gowron orders his fleet into dangerous missions that risk the war effort.

En route to attempt to steal a Breen energy-dampening weapon so the Federation can reverse-engineer a defensive counter-measure, Damar receives word that his family has been executed by the Dominion.

Kira responds to his outrage by reminding him that the Cardassians committed similar atrocities during the Bajoran occupation; Damar is visibly taken aback by the comparison.

Kira later regrets her words, but Garak points out they may be what Damar needs to hear to dislodge his romanticized view of the Cardassian empire.

Lt. Ezri Dax points out to Worf that if men as honorable as himself tolerate corruption at the highest levels, there is no hope for the Klingon Empire.

This leads to a duel in which Gowron at first seems to have the upper hand; he breaks Worf's bat'leth and throws him through a glass display board.
